Discover the Unique Euphorbia Resinifera (Resin Spurge)
The Euphorbia Resinifera, also known as the resin spurge, is a captivating succulent native to Morocco. This rare plant, a member of the Euphorbiaceae family, has adapted perfectly to arid and rocky environments. If you’re seeking a distinctive addition to your succulent collection or a low-maintenance plant for a dry climate, the Euphorbia Resinifera is an excellent choice.
Resembling a cactus in its appearance, the Resin Spurge forms a striking clumping mound. It can reach up to 3 feet in height and spread as wide as 6 feet, creating a visually impressive display. The plant’s four-sided, columnar branches are arranged in a compact, symmetrical pattern, adding to its unique charm. This perennial succulent is sure to be a conversation starter.
One of the key benefits of the Euphorbia Resinifera is its low-maintenance nature. It thrives in full sun exposure and requires well-drained soil. Its drought tolerance makes it ideal for xeriscaping and for gardeners in dry climates who want to conserve water. However, it’s important to note that, like most succulents, it doesn’t tolerate overwatering or frost.
While the Euphorbia Resinifera seldom blooms, it occasionally produces small, yellow-green flowers, typical of Euphorbia species. These subtle blooms can add a touch of color to rock gardens, succulent collections, or desert landscaping schemes. Frequently Asked Questions about Euphorbia Resinifera
- How big does Euphorbia Resinifera get? This succulent can grow up to 3 feet tall and spread to 6 feet wide.
- What kind of soil does this plant need? It requires well-drained soil, such as a cactus or succulent mix.
- How often should I water my Resin Spurge? Water sparingly, allowing the soil to dry out completely between waterings. Overwatering can be fatal.
- Is Euphorbia Resinifera cold hardy? No, it is not cold hardy and should be protected from frost. Consider a heat pack if temperatures are below 40°F.
- How much sunlight does it need? Full sun exposure is ideal for optimal growth and health.
